The Best Open Source Google Earth AlternativesTop Map Services and other similar apps like Google Earth

The best open source alternative to Google Earth is OpenStreetMap. If that doesn't suit you, our users have ranked more than 50 alternatives to Google Earth and 17 is open source so hopefully you can find a suitable replacement. Other interesting open source alternatives to Google Earth are Marble, NASA World Wind, GNOME Maps and Street GL.

  1. OpenStreetMap icon
     581 likes

    OpenStreetMap is a project aimed squarely at creating and providing free geographic data such as street maps to anyone who wants them. It is a free editable map of the whole world. It is made by people like you.

  3. NASA World Wind icon
     44 likes

    World Wind lets you zoom from satellite altitude into any place on Earth. Leveraging Landsat satellite imagery and Shuttle Radar Topography Mission data, World Wind lets you experience Earth terrain in visually rich 3D, just as if you were really there.
